Miracleman, Book Three by Alan Moore
Olympus
In the climactic conclusion of this groundbreaking series, the narrative delves into the aftermath of the cataclysmic battle between the titular hero and his nemesis, Kid Miracleman. As the dust settles, the world grapples with the emergence of a new utopian society under Miracleman's benevolent yet authoritarian rule. The story explores the complex moral and ethical implications of absolute power, as humanity faces a future where gods walk among them, challenging the very essence of freedom, identity, and the human condition.
